Vitamin D: Often called the sunshine vitamin, Vitamin D is crucial for strong bones and a healthy immune system. If you spend a lot of time indoors or live in a colder climate, you might want to consider a supplement. It helps your body absorb calcium, which is key for bone health. Plus, it can give a nice mood boost!
Vitamin C: This vitamin does a fantastic job supporting your immune system. It’s also an antioxidant, which means it can help protect your cells from damage. You can find Vitamin C in citrus fruits, but if you're not getting enough in your diet, a supplement can keep you on track during cold and flu season.
Vitamin B12: If you’re feeling tired or sluggish, it could be a sign that you need more B12. This vitamin is vital for energy production and red blood cell formation. It’s especially important for anyone following a vegetarian or vegan diet since it’s mainly found in animal products. A supplement can help fill that gap.

Vitamin C is a superstar when it comes to boosting immunity. Think oranges, strawberries, and bell peppers. Incorporating these into your diet can help keep your immune defenses strong. They’re not just delicious; they really pack a punch for your health.
Don’t forget about Vitamin D! Sunshine is a great source, but if the weather isn’t cooperating, look for foods like fatty fish and fortified dairy products. Vitamin D plays a big role in helping your body respond to infections. So, whether it's from the sun or your plate, get your dose in!
And let’s give a shoutout to Zinc! Found in nuts, seeds, and whole grains, this mineral supports immune cell function. It’s a key player in helping your body fight off illness. If you’re lacking in zinc, your immune system might not be firing on all cylinders.
